Features of BrandAd365: Festival Poster:

  • Festival Post Maker: Create eye-catching festival posts with creative designs and animations.
  • Branding and Marketing: Design digital marketing banners and business posters to promote your brand.
  • Flyer Maker: Easily create professional flyers to engage customers and increase your business presence.
  • 100,000+ Creatives: Choose from a wide range of pre-designed templates and graphics for your brand posts.
  • Diwali Poster Maker: Illuminate your Diwali celebrations with unique and customizable Diwali posts, images, and videos.
  • Animated Product Sale Banner Maker: Create animated stories for your social media to showcase your products and boost sales.
